SALT LAKE CITY, Utah, May 19, 2017 (SEND2PRESS NEWSWIRE) — Mortgage document preparation vendor International Document Services, Inc. (IDS), announced its Uniform Closing Dataset (UCD) XML file has been certified to meet all UCD requirements by both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ac ahead of the GSE’s September 25 deadline for UCD delivery. To have its UCD XML file certified by the GSEs, IDS underwent an extensive testing process to ensure the dataset was delivered in a GSE-acceptable format.

According to the GSEs, the UCD “is a component of the Uniform Mortgage Data Program(R) (UMDP(R)), an ongoing effort by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ac at the direction of our regulator, the Federal Housing Finance Agency, to provide a common industry dataset to support the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au’s (CFPB) Closing Disclosure.”

Beginning this fall, lenders selling to the GSEs will be required to submit the XML file, which includes a PDF copy of the Closing Disclosure (CD), prior to delivery of the final loan package for all loans with a Note Date on or after September 25, 2017. In this initial phase, the GSEs will only require the borrower CD and associated data. After a year, lenders will then have to provide the seller CD and associated data in the UCD file as well. The UCD XML file created by IDS is already capable of embedding and delivering the CD and data for both the borrower and the seller.
